Notion Mobile Uploads Gigabytes of Data in Background Without Notice
Users report that the Notion mobile app consumes and uploads multiple gigabytes of data while running in the background, with no explanation or user control over this behavior. This raises both privacy concerns and practical issues for users on limited mobile data plans.

surfaced semanticallyNotion App Uploads 1GB+ Daily With No User Explanation
A user discovered Notion was uploading over 1GB of data daily from their phone with no transparency about what data was being sent. This represents a severe trust and privacy breach. Google Docs Creates Hidden File Copies Without User Consent or Cleanup
When users upload files to Google Docs, the platform silently creates additional copies that are not clearly visible or reliably deleted afterward. Users are unaware of this data duplication behavior. This raises legitimate data hygiene and privacy concerns for users who assume their storage is under their control.
